A gas ‘X’ is passed through water to form a saturated solution. The aqueous solution on treatment with silver nitrate gives a white precipitate. The saturated aqueous solution also dissolves magnesium ribbon with evolution of a colourless gas ‘Y’. Identify ‘X’ and ‘Y’.
Text Solution
Verified by ExpertsThe correct answer is:
C
Cl 2 (X) + H 2 O
HCl + HOCl ;
HCl + AgNO 3
AgCl ↓ (white) ' + HNO 3 ;
2HCl + Mg
MgCl 2 + H 2 (y)
